Understanding Quantum Computing
Quantum computing is fundamentally different from traditional computing. Classical computers process information using bits that exist as either 0 or 1. Quantum computers use quantum bits, also called qubits, which can exist in multiple states simultaneously. This allows quantum systems to process vast amounts of information at extraordinary speeds.
For industries that rely heavily on data analysis, such as sports betting, this capability could unlock new opportunities. Sportsbooks already analyze massive datasets including player performance, historical records, live match statistics, weather conditions, betting patterns, injury reports, and user behavior. Quantum computing could dramatically improve the speed and accuracy of these calculations.

The Role of Analytics in Modern Sports Betting
Sports betting analytics has become the backbone of online sportsbooks. Operators rely on data models to generate odds, manage risk, identify suspicious betting activity, and personalize user experiences. Bettors also use advanced statistics and predictive models to improve decision-making.
Traditional computing systems are powerful, but they still face limitations when processing highly complex simulations in real time. This is especially true during live betting events where odds must update instantly based on changing game conditions.
Quantum computing could solve many of these limitations by handling millions of probability calculations simultaneously. This would allow sportsbooks to process more variables in real time while generating highly dynamic and accurate odds.

Challenges and Limitations
Although quantum computing has enormous potential, widespread adoption in sports betting is still years away. Quantum hardware remains expensive, complex, and technically challenging to maintain. Most current quantum systems are still experimental and not yet suitable for large-scale commercial sportsbook operations.
There are also cybersecurity concerns. Quantum computing could eventually break traditional encryption methods, forcing sportsbooks to adopt quantum-resistant security systems.
